如何排序哈希集的迭代器?

时间:2016-02-26 22:29:13

标签: java iterator hashset

HashSet的迭代器是如何排序的?

假设我得到了这些:

HashSet<E> set = new HashSet<E>();
Iterator<E> it=set.iterator();

it.next()是否按特定顺序返回元素?它实际上是如何运作的?

1 个答案:

答案 0 :(得分:4)

来自Javadoc

  

返回此set中元素的迭代器。元素是   没有特别的顺序返回。

另外,有些SO帖子: